2. Challenges Of Reusing Solar Panels
It is extensively accepted that recycling solar panels has many environmental benefits, however, it is also true that the process isn't without its difficulties. But exactly what are these obstacles? Let's examine better.
One of the largest problems with reusing solar panels is the intricacy of the task itself. It can be tough to break down the different components, such as glass and steel, to be reused independently. Furthermore, photovoltaic panel suppliers typically have a mix of materials made use of in their items which makes sorting them even more complicated. In addition, there are safety and wellness risks involved with managing damaged glass or inhaling fumes from thawing parts.
One more vital challenge connected with recycling solar panels is expense. Many countries do not have adequate facilities or sources to properly recycle these things which causes higher expenses for businesses trying to do so. Moreover, as a result of the specific nature of recycling solar panels, this can create a monetary worry on firms attempting to remain compliant with guidelines. Inevitably, these costs could be passed down to consumers making it hard for them to pay for renewable resource sources.

3. Approaches For Reusing Solar Panels
As the world pursues a more sustainable future, reusing photovoltaic panels is an increasingly popular task. In the middle of this growing interest, nonetheless, we should take into consideration the strategies that remain in area to make it possible.
To begin with, numerous firms have implemented a 'take-back' system where old or broken solar panels can be gathered and sent out to their particular factories for reusing. By doing this, the products are able to be reused in the construction of new products. Furthermore, some towns have actually also started supplying rewards for individuals wanting to recycle their photovoltaic panels; this could vary from tax breaks to complimentary delivery expenses.
In addition, innovation has ended up being progressively sophisticated when it comes to reusing photovoltaic panels-- with specialised devices with the ability of separating out all the various components within them. For instance, by utilizing AI-powered robot arms, these devices can extract useful products such as copper and aluminium while additionally disposing of hazardous waste securely.
